Jeff Rowe (born 1973)[1] is an American businessman and Chief Executive Officer of the Syngenta Group,[2] an agriculture company.[3] Previously, Rowe was responsible for Syngenta Group's crop protection and seeds businesses.[4]

Early Life[edit]

Rowe was born in the United States in 1973 and grew up on his family farm in northern Illinois.[5] His family has been farming for generations.[6]

Rowe studied agricultural economics and molecular biology at Iowa State University, where he earned a Bachelor of Science degree in 1995. He went on to study law at Drake Law School and holds a Juris Doctorate. He also completed a Global Executive MBA from the London School of Economics and Political Science and the New York University Stern School of Business.[7]

Career[edit]

Rowe began his career in 1995 as a grain merchandiser at Cargill. In the same year, he moved to the seeds trader Pioneer,[8] which was later taken over by DuPont. In 2001, he moved to the legal department of Pioneer, where he worked as corporate counsel. In 2008, Jeff Rowe was appointed Vice President. From June 2011, Rowe led the European business of DuPont Pioneer.[8] In 2015, he also became a member of the group's leadership team.

In 2016, Rowe joined Syngenta, an agriculture company. Initially, he was responsible for the global seeds businesses. He reorganized the division and led it back to profitability.[9] In 2022, Rowe took over the management of the crop protection business unit.[10]

January 2024, Rowe succeeded Erik Fyrwald as Chief Executive Officer (CEO) of the Syngenta Group.[11]

Personal Life[edit]

Rowe is married, has four children and has lived with his family in Basel (Switzerland) since 2022.[8]
